What is Siril?

Siril is an open-source image processing software developed for astrophotographers to enhance and manipulate their astronomical images. It offers a wide range of tools and features tailored to meet the unique requirements of processing images captured from telescopes, cameras, and other imaging devices used in astronomy.

Key Features of Siril Astrophotography Software:

  • Stacking: One of the fundamental techniques in astrophotography is stacking multiple images to reduce noise and enhance details. Siril provides advanced stacking algorithms to align and combine multiple frames seamlessly.
  • Pre-processing Tools: From flat field correction to dark frame subtraction, Siril offers a suite of pre-processing tools essential for calibrating raw astronomical images before further enhancement.
  • Post-processing Capabilities: Once the images are stacked and calibrated, Siril allows users to fine-tune their astrophotographs with various post-processing tools such as histogram adjustment, color balancing, and noise reduction.
  • Batch Processing: For efficiency in handling large sets of images, Siril supports batch processing, enabling users to apply the same processing steps to multiple files simultaneously.

Advanced image stacking algorithms for noise reduction and detail enhancement.

Siril astrophotography software shines with its advanced image stacking algorithms, offering a remarkable capability for noise reduction and detail enhancement in astronomical images. By aligning and combining multiple frames, Siril effectively minimizes noise while preserving and enhancing intricate details present in celestial objects. This sophisticated feature not only improves the overall quality of astrophotographs but also allows photographers to unveil hidden nuances and textures within the vast expanse of the universe, creating visually stunning and immersive representations of cosmic wonders.

Powerful post-processing capabilities including histogram adjustment and noise reduction.

Siril astrophotography software offers a notable advantage with its powerful post-processing capabilities, which include essential tools like histogram adjustment and noise reduction. The ability to fine-tune images through histogram adjustments allows users to optimize the distribution of light and color in their astrophotographs, enhancing details and improving overall image quality. Additionally, the noise reduction feature in Siril enables photographers to effectively diminish unwanted visual distortions caused by sensor noise, resulting in cleaner and more professional-looking astronomical images. These advanced post-processing capabilities in Siril empower astrophotographers to elevate their craft and bring out the best in their celestial captures.
